Can SPMC or KODI be used? Inbuilt players would have hardware support. VLC even though it has HW for some chipsets, it rarely works. Software must be skipping frames and such. You should check for android TV specific players and not like VLC which are general purpose players. x264 playback should not be a problem but x265 1080p would require a pretty fast CPU, even 720p x265 would have trouble with low end CPU’s. Also x265 encoding can be set to use high end hardware, ie you can set it to reduce file size by letting it get frames from the future upto like 64 frames or greater which means not only does it need to decode 64 frames yet to be played to show the current frame it can also use from the already played frames. All this require not only a lot of RAM but CPU capacity.. General purpose like youtube etc use a generic low end setting so no one will have problems but people try to show off by using extreme settings to get small size and high quality etc and cause problems.
